President Muhammadu Buhari will leave Abuja tomorrow for a working visit to China aimed at securing greater support from Beijing for the development of Nigeria's infrastructure, especially in the power, roads, railways, aviation, water supply and housing sectors. President Buhari's talks with President Xi Jinping, Premier Li Keqiang and the Chairman of the Standing Committee of the National Peoples’ Congress, Zhang Dejiang will also focus on strengthening bilateral cooperation in line with the Federal Government's agenda for the rapid diversification of the Nigerian economy, with emphasis on agriculture and solid minerals development. It is expected that in the course of the visit, several new agreements and memorandums of understanding to boost trade and economic relations between Nigeria and China will be concluded and signed. Reports reaching us suggest that Fulani herdsmen and locals have been locked in a bloody clash since the wee hours of Friday, in Okada, Edo state. Okada is home to Igbinedion University and due to the fracas, students have been advised to stay indoors while lectures have been canceled for the day. YNaija understands that Okada youths set up a roadblock restricting movement around the village as commercial motorcycles, vehicles continue to get torched. “We heard gunshots earlier this morning. Classes have been canceled and students are advised to stay indoors. No word on the crux of the matter though”, says a YNaija student reporter. The clash is believed to have stemmed from the death of a 65-year-old farmer killed by the Fulanis on his farmland and a reprisal attack that saw the Fulani settlement in the village razed down.
